Abstract

In order to set up an area with the successional agroforestry system at the University of Brasília, several species were planned and planted to monitor the agroeconomic performance of the crops and system. The pumpkin, okra, yam, cassava and pineapple crops were intercropped with different crops in a successional agroforestry system with more than 20 species of different cycles. Okra and yan did not survive. The culture of pumpkin had good production in all the evaluated arrangements. The pineapple, although presenting small fruits, presented medium production with very tasty fruits. Cassava produced well, but suffered from pineapple, with lower yield in this arrangement. The system presented positive economic results in the plots with greater presence of vegetables. Therefore, in this initial phase it was verified that the vegetables are very important to guarantee the economic viability of initiatives of this nature.
